# Javascript 检测编码:一探字符的奥秘
在现代Web开发中,处理多种字符编码问题是不可避免的。特别是当我们的应用涉及多种语言、特殊字符和各种数据源时,编码的正确性会直接影响到应用的用户体验和数据的可读性。这篇文章将详细讲解如何使用JavaScript来检测字符编码,并提供代码示例,帮助开发者更好地应对编码问题。
## 字符编码简介
字符编码是将字符映射到数字(字节)的规则。常见的
原创
2024-10-29 03:53:45
146阅读
# JavaScript 中文检测英文的实现方法
在现代网页开发中,JavaScript 是一种非常强大的工具。对于许多开发者来说,能够在代码中实现特定的功能是一项必备的技能。本文将指导您如何使用 JavaScript 检测用户输入的字符串是否包含英文字符,并将整个过程分为几个简单的步骤。
## 实现流程
以下是实现这个功能的基本流程,我们会通过一个表格来展示这些步骤:
| 步骤编号 |
//原作: Er@ser@CCF// Function Name: trim// Function Description: 去除字符串的首尾的空格// Creation Date: 2004-7-13 15:30// Last Modify By: N/A// Last Modify Date: N/AString.prototype.trim=function(){return this
转载
2007-12-25 11:23:00
61阅读
2评论
要检测一个变量的类型,我们可以通过typeof 运算符来判别。诸如:
var box = 'Lee'; alert(typeof box); //string
虽然typeof 运算符在检查基本数据类型的时候非常好用,但检测引用类型的时候,它就
不是那么好用了。通常,我们并不想知道它是不是对象,而是想知道
转载
精选
2012-12-27 11:16:12
261阅读
1.typeoftypeof适合基本类型及function检测,遇到null失效。typeof100;//"number"typeoftrue;//"boolean"typeoffun();//"function"typeofNaN;//"number"typeofundefined;//"undefined"typeofnull;//"object"typeofnewObject();//"ob
原创
2019-07-07 17:17:08
482阅读
点赞
了解常见的真值和假值,可以增强判断能力。在使用if判断时,提升编码速度。 了解常见的检测和存在,一样可以增强判断能力,而且是必须掌握的。 数组和对象被视为真值 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 var shoppingCart=['鞋','连衣
原创
2021-07-14 09:44:19
79阅读
# 检测 JavaScript 版本
JavaScript 是一种常用的脚本语言,通常用于网页开发。不同的 JavaScript 版本会有不同的语法和功能,因此在开发过程中,了解用户所使用的 JavaScript 版本是非常重要的。本文将介绍如何检测 JavaScript 版本,并提供代码示例。
## JavaScript 版本的检测方法
JavaScript 版本的检测可以通过检查用户浏览
原创
2023-11-08 04:19:37
49阅读
Js的数据类型检测在实际开发项目过程中会经常遇到,这里边存在很多坑,比如我们初学Js的时候可能只知道判断数据类型一个typeof就完事大吉了,其实还有一个instanceof,你以为的这两种就够用了吗?就能准确判断每种数据类型了吗?不会,还有很多坑等着你去跳,今天我们就把这些坑都刨出来给大家看,一起完美避坑!1. 通过typeof检测这是我们比较常用的一种类型检测方法,通过一段代码回顾下:type
0.前言 我这些天参加了一些面试,发现很多面试官喜欢问一个问题:“什么是JavaScript?”。在此做一个简要的总结,希望能够给大家带来一些帮助。1.JavaScript实现为了解决js多版本并存的局面,ECMA决定让其下辖的TC39负责“标准化一种通用、跨平台、供应商中立的脚本语言的语法和含义”,这个脚本语言标准就是EcmaScript-262。从此以后,各个浏览器开发商就基于E
转载
2024-05-28 10:06:36
45阅读
判断javascript数组的方法 var is_array=function(){
return value &&
typeof value==='object' &&
value.constructor===Array;
} 我们知道,javascript是一种弱类型的语言,并且,javascript中的一切实质
转载
2023-06-08 20:27:55
52阅读
前端为什么需要编写测试用例?正确性。javascript缺少类型检查,编译期间无法定位到错误 (typescript无此问题)自动化。编写一次用例,多次执行。哪怕代码重构也能在一定程度上保证质量。解释性。其他开发人员阅读测试用例,能更容易明白该api的作用。项目的实际情况业务代码变动频繁。只能简单的可以对一些工具函数等做单元测试对后端返回的数据写测试。但是相对来说Swagger更方便。项目开发时间
转载
2023-11-11 21:16:11
38阅读
前言:JavaScript是一种描述型脚本语言,它不同于java或C#等编译性语言,它不需要进行编译成中间语言,而是由浏览器进行动态地解析与执行。代码是无法直接运行的,需要通过JavaScript编译器对其进行编译,只有编译后的代码才可以被识别,然后通过JavaScript引擎执行代码逻辑。举例:var a = 2;一、编译1.分词:分词的目的是将这些代码分解为一个个有意义的代码块,这些代码块称为
转载
2023-07-23 08:23:41
72阅读
Javascript中 有3个事件句柄在对应键盘的输入状态:keydown、keypress和keyup。分别对应的意思是:按键被按下(按下按键但还没有抬起)、点击按键(按下并抬起按键)、按键抬起(按键抬起之后)按键的分类:按键可以分为“实键”和“虚键”实键可以理解为我们能够看到并打印出来的按键,如...
原创
2021-08-05 16:47:46
790阅读
# JavaScript 检测来源域名的科普
在现代 web 开发中,跟踪和管理安全性对于保护用户数据和网站的完整性至关重要。检测来源域名是一个重要的步骤,特别是在进行跨站请求时,它可以帮助识别请求的源头,以便采取适当的安全措施。本文将介绍如何使用 JavaScript 检测来源域名,并提供一些示例代码。
## 什么是来源域名?
来源域名是发起请求的网页域名。在 web 安全性中,来源域名通
原创
2024-10-19 06:35:37
39阅读
# iOS JavaScript 检测端口的实现指南
在开发移动应用时,特别是当涉及到与服务器的交互时,检查指定端口的可用性是非常关键的。本文将指导你如何在 iOS 中使用 JavaScript 来实现端口的检测,下面我们会详细介绍整个流程。
## 整体流程
以下是实现 iOS JavaScript 检测端口的步骤:
| 步骤 | 描述 |
在现代Web开发中,“javascript 检测 重定向”常常成为开发者需要面对的问题。在这篇博文中,我们将讨论如何解决这一问题,涵盖从环境准备到优化技巧的各个方面,让你能够轻松应对此类挑战。
## 环境准备
为了顺利开展我们的“javascript 检测 重定向”解决方案,首先需要确认软硬件的兼容性。
### 软硬件要求
| 组件 | 最低版本 | 推荐版本 |
function isArray(obj) { if (obj.constructor.toString().indexOf("Array") == -1) return false; else return true;}FROM URL: http://www.breakingpar.com/bkp/home.nsf/Doc?OpenNavigator&U=87256...
转载
2004-08-16 14:28:00
84阅读
/* ------------------------------------------------------------------------------- 文件名称:check.js 说明:javascript脚本,用于检查网页提交表单的输入数据 版本:1.0 */ /* 用途:校验ip地址的格式 输入:strIP:ip地址 返回:如果通过验证返回true,否则返回false; ...
转载
2006-09-06 09:01:00
194阅读
2评论
GitHub地址:https://github.com/matthewhudson/current-device
原创
2023-05-01 16:19:42
265阅读
今天分享下我找的一个js性能基准测试工具---JSLitmusJSLitmus是一个轻量级的工具,用于创建针对性的JavaScript基准测试工具JSLitmus 有很多优点 简单易用、1分钟就学会了这是官网地址:http://www.broofa.com/Tools/JSLitmus/官网例子 2 http://www.broofa.com/Tools/JSLitmus/demo_test.ht
转载
2024-09-30 13:45:15
158阅读